Bathing can be relaxing and help with muscle relaxation, but it uses more water and can lead to dry skin. Showering is quicker and more efficient, but may not provide the same level of relaxation. Ultimately, both bathing and showering are effective for maintaining personal hygiene. The better option depends on personal preference and lifestyle factors.

What is environmental wellbeing?

Environmental wellbeing refers to the health and sustainability of the natural environment and its impact on human health and quality of life. It encompasses the preservation of ecosystems, biodiversity, and natural resources, as well as the reduction of pollution and climate change. A healthy environment supports physical and mental wellbeing, promoting a harmonious relationship between people and nature. Ultimately, environmental wellbeing emphasizes the importance of protecting our planet for current and future generations.

What is global wellbeing?

Global wellbeing refers to the overall health, happiness, and quality of life of individuals and communities around the world. It encompasses various dimensions, including physical health, mental wellbeing, economic stability, social equity, and environmental sustainability. Promoting global wellbeing involves addressing systemic issues such as poverty, inequality, and access to healthcare, while fostering collaboration among nations to create a more equitable and sustainable future for all. Ultimately, it aims to enhance the collective quality of life on a global scale.

Wellbeing of orphanage children?

The wellbeing of children in orphanages is a critical concern, as they often face emotional, social, and developmental challenges due to the lack of stable family environments. Providing a nurturing atmosphere, access to education, and mental health support can significantly enhance their overall wellbeing. Additionally, fostering connections with the community and encouraging participation in social activities can help build resilience and improve their quality of life. Ultimately, a holistic approach that addresses their physical, emotional, and social needs is essential for their development and future success.
